The Descent Begins: An Alpine Coaster Unlike Any Other
Forget the theme park roller coasters. The Datanla Alpine Coaster is something else entirely. This isn't a wild, unpredictable ride; it's a meticulously engineered gravity-driven track that allows *you* to be the engineer of your own adrenaline. Winding its way for over 1,000 meters through a dense, emerald green pine forest, the coaster offers an unparalleled perspective of the surrounding nature.
Each two-person cart is equipped with its own braking system. This is where the true fun begins. You can choose to glide gently, taking in the panoramic views and the fresh, pine-scented air, or you can ramp up the excitement, mastering the twists, turns, and drops with a controlled, exhilarating speed. The track dips and curves, plunging you deeper into the jungle canopy, offering glimpses of sunlight filtering through the dense foliage, and the occasional peek at the roaring water below.

More Than Just the Ride
While the alpine coaster is the undisputed star attraction, Datanla Waterfall offers more for the intrepid explorer. Once you reach the base, you can explore the surrounding area on foot. Well-maintained paths lead you to different vantage points of the falls, allowing you to appreciate its scale and power from various angles.
For the truly adventurous, there are options for canyoning and rappelling down the waterfall itself, guided by local experts. This takes the Datanla experience to an entirely new level, combining the natural beauty with a serious dose of adrenaline. For those preferring a more relaxed pace, simply enjoy the natural ambiance, perhaps taking some time for quiet reflection by the water's edge.

Planning Your Datanla Adventure
Reaching Datanla Waterfall is straightforward from Da Lat city center. It's located just a few kilometers south of the city, making it an easily accessible half-day excursion.
How to Get There:
- By Taxi or Ride-Sharing App: This is the most convenient option. A short ride (around 15-20 minutes) from central Da Lat will bring you directly to the Datanla entrance. The cost is typically very reasonable.
- By Motorbike: For those comfortable riding in Vietnam, renting a motorbike offers flexibility. The roads are generally good, though be mindful of other traffic and local driving styles.
- Organized Tours: Many Da Lat tours will include Datanla Waterfall as part of their itinerary, often combining it with other highland attractions.
When to Go: Datanla is accessible year-round. However, Da Lat's weather can be unpredictable. The dry season (roughly November to April) generally offers sunnier days and cooler temperatures, ideal for outdoor activities. The wet season (May to October) can bring refreshing afternoon showers, but these usually pass quickly, and the lush greenery is at its most vibrant. Early mornings tend to be less crowded and often have that magical highland mist.
Tickets and Pricing: There's usually an entrance fee to the Datanla complex. The alpine coaster operates on a pay-per-ride basis, and tickets can be purchased on-site. Prices are very affordable, making it an excellent value for the experience.
